Introduction to Facebook Stories: What They Are and Why They Matter
If you’ve been wondering how do FB stories work, you’re not alone. Facebook Stories are a popular feature that lets users share photos, videos, and creative content that disappear after 24 hours. They appear prominently at the top of the Facebook app and website, making them highly visible every time someone logs in.
Launched to compete with Snapchat and Instagram Stories, this format taps into the trend of sharing spontaneous, vertical, in-the-moment updates rather than curated posts. For individuals, Facebook Stories are a quick way to engage friends without crowding the news feed. For businesses and brands, they offer a high-visibility marketing channel with unique engagement opportunities.

Key Differences Between FB Stories, Posts, and Reels
Understanding the differences between Stories, traditional posts, and Reels will help you choose the right format for your message.
Feature | Stories | Posts | Reels |
---|---|---|---|
Duration | 24 hours (unless archived) | Permanently on your profile (unless deleted) | Indefinite unless deleted |
Format | Vertical, full-screen | Mixed formats and ratios | Vertical, up to 90 seconds |
Engagement | Reactions, direct replies | Likes, comments, shares | Likes, comments, shares |
Reach | Top-of-Feed placement | Appears in News Feed | Visible in Reels tab and Feed |
Why This Matters
Stories drive quick, real-time engagement. Posts focus on lasting visibility, while Reels emphasize discovery through short-form video.

How to Access and View FB Stories on Mobile and Desktop
On mobile, Stories sit at the very top of the Facebook app. Tap a Story to open it in full-screen mode, tap to skip forward, or swipe to move to the next person’s Story.
On desktop, Stories appear at the top of your News Feed or in the right-hand sidebar. Click to launch the same immersive viewing experience.

Controlling Your Story’s Privacy Settings
Facebook allows you to choose exactly who sees your Stories:
- Public – Visible to everyone on Facebook.
- Friends – Only your Facebook friends can view it.
- Custom – Include or exclude selected friends.
- Hide Story From – Block specific people from viewing.
You can update privacy settings for each Story you post, maintaining complete control over your audience visibility.

Step-by-Step: How to Create a Facebook Story
Follow these steps to share your own Story:
- Open Facebook and tap Create Story.
- Select media from your gallery or capture new content with the in-app camera.
- Enhance with effects such as filters, text overlays, or stickers.
- Adjust privacy settings before sharing.
- Publish by selecting Share to Story.
Mobile creation offers the most creative tools, but you can also upload from desktop for simplicity.

Enhancing Stories With Stickers, Polls, Music, and More
Interactive elements can significantly boost engagement:
- Stickers: Add graphics, location tags, hashtags.
- Polls: Get opinions in real time.
- Music: Add mood-enhancing soundtracks.
- Questions: Encourage audience participation.
- GIFs: Add animated elements for emphasis or humor.

These interactive features keep viewers engaged and can increase the likelihood that they’ll respond or share.

How Story Replies and Reactions Work
Viewers can engage in two ways:
- Quick reactions: Instant emoji expressions sent to you.
- Replies: Private messages delivered to your Messenger inbox.
These interactions stay private, making them ideal for sparking personal conversation without public posts.
---
Tracking Viewers and Engagement Analytics
Check who’s seen your Story by opening Your Story and swiping up.
If you manage a Page or use professional mode, you’ll also get insights such as reach, taps forward/backward, and link clicks—valuable data for refining your content and posting strategy.
---
Story Lifespan and Archiving Options
Stories disappear after 24 hours unless you enable Story Archive, which saves them privately. Archiving allows you to reshare past Stories or repurpose them as highlights without losing their original quality.

Best Practices for Creating Engaging Facebook Stories
To make your Stories stand out:
- Post consistently without overwhelming followers.
- Use vertical video for optimal mobile viewing.
- Add captions because many users watch without sound.
- Post at high-engagement times like early mornings or evenings.
- Diversify content types to keep the experience fresh.

Cross-Posting Between Facebook and Instagram
You can save time and broaden reach by enabling Share to Facebook within Instagram Story settings.
While this boosts efficiency, remember to tailor elements like text or stickers to each platform for best results.
---
Mistakes to Avoid With FB Stories
Avoid these common pitfalls:
- Too much text—keep it brief.
- Poor quality visuals—ensure clarity and stability.
- Ignoring viewers—respond to polls and messages.
- Inconsistent posting—audience engagement thrives on regular updates.
